About the Role: Primary Teacher – Bradford. Start Date: ASAP. Salary: £140 – £170 per day. The role may be day‑to‑day or for a longer term, working with Key Stage 1 or Key Stage 2 classes.
Responsibilities:
- Deliver the Primary Curriculum to KS 1 or KS 2.
- Plan and teach engaging lessons across different classroom environments.
- Manage classroom and behavioural needs effectively.
- Adapt quickly to new teaching contexts.
Qualifications:
- QTS (ECTs are also welcome).
- Experience teaching in UK primary schools across KS 1 or KS 2.
- Strong classroom and behaviour management skills.
- Good understanding of the Primary Curriculum.
- Adaptability and flexibility across different school settings.
- Positive, can‑do attitude.

How to prepare for a job interview at TeacherActive
✨Know Your Curriculum
Make sure you have a solid understanding of the Primary Curriculum, especially for Key Stage 1 and Key Stage 2. Brush up on the key subjects and be ready to discuss how you would deliver engaging lessons that meet the curriculum requirements.
✨Showcase Your Classroom Management Skills
Prepare examples of how you've effectively managed classroom behaviour in the past. Think about specific strategies you've used to create a positive learning environment and how you adapt these strategies to different classroom settings.
✨Demonstrate Flexibility and Adaptability
Be ready to talk about your experiences in various teaching contexts. Highlight times when you've had to quickly adapt your teaching style or lesson plans to suit different schools or student needs. This will show your potential employer that you're versatile and can handle the unexpected.
